Hodgkins police respond to report of armed person at UPS

Hodgkins Police were dispatched to UPS this week after a call came in about a subject being seen with a handgun in the area of bus terminal 1 at the facility at 1 UPS Way.

Responding officers did an extensive search of the area on Tuesday, November 15, including the wooded area near 75th Street and Willow Springs Road, but didn’t find anyone.

The Hodgkins Police Department told the Desplaines Valley News that it was an active investigation, and no further information was available.

Nobody was hurt.

Pleasantdale Middle School moved into a shelter in place during the search as the police activity was underway within the school’s boundaries.

An alert was sent to parents telling them that based on the schools’ proximity to the police action, the decision was made to shelter in place.

A shelter in place at the school means that no outdoor student activities take place, and no one is allowed to enter the building. All activities within the building carry on as usual, and the shelter in place was lifted after no threat was found.
